-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1
Romeo Ninov wrote:
| AMi bezkrajno prost otgowor - oraclee naprimer polzwa timestamp s | MNOGO wisoka to4nost. Predstawi si cluster ot 3 mashini, da | prodaljawam li?
Ромео, ти можеш да си синхронизираш локално часовниците между два или повече локално свързани компютри с доста висока точност (+/- 0.01 милисекунда и то само при директна оптична свързаност м/у компютрите). Но ти никога с такава точност не можеш да се свериш към универсалното време. Причините са много. За теб преносната среда до и от атомния часовник е черна кутия. Ти не можеш да контролираш факторите в нея. Страшно бих се учудил, ако се постигне сверяване към универсалното време подавано от NIST с точност +/- 1 милисекунда. Ти трябва да отчиташ асиметрия на линия, натоварване и какво ли още не. Дори обратната връзка не би помогнала в случая. Ти не знаеш условията в преносната среда. Оттам ти не можеш никога точно да оцениш абсолютната грешка. Дори дъното на собствената ти машина влияе на точността. Процесорът също.. паметта, мрежовия адптор и т.н.
Изобщо данните, които получаваш от сървъра са винаги случайна величина и в общия случай ти не знаеш дори нейното разпределение. Така, че не може да се говори за никакви високи точности.
Когато на някой му се налага са свери часовника си с висока точност и съгласуване към универсалното време, той си купува GPS приемник и си сверява една машина в мрежата и по нея се сверяват другите. Точността, която можеш да постигнеш с GPS приемник при сверяване към универсалното време е +/- 100 наносекунди и то при перфектен хардуер. Ако някой се интересува, може да погледне тук:
http://www.darksmile.net/GPS/gpsindex.html
Поздрави ~ Весо
-----BEGIN PGP SIGNATURE----- Version: GnuPG v1.2.3 (GNU/Linux)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
iD8DBQFASZue+48lZPXaa+MRAuLvAJ9Ew7BITcDiV5k5oqg1llqG0NSwjgCgote/ dhpfq6sNr8Q90vIUGQ2dORk= =UFNG -----END PGP SIGNATURE-----
============================================================================ A mail-list of Linux Users Group - Bulgaria (bulgarian linuxers). http://www.linux-bulgaria.org - Hosted by Internet Group Ltd. - Stara Zagora To unsubscribe: http://www.linux-bulgaria.org/public/mail_list.html ============================================================================
